ingredients
- 1 lb hamburger
- 8 slices bread, cubed
- 1 lb sharp cheddar cheese, shredded
- 6 eggs
- 3 cups milk
- 1 teaspoon dry mustard
- 1 teaspoon salt
directions
- Brown hamburger and drain.
- Spread the browned meat in the bottom of a 9" x 13" baking dish.
- Spread the cubed bread over the meat.
- Sprinkle the cheese over the bread and meat.
- Combine eggs, milk, mustard and salt thoroughly.
- Pour this mixture in the dish.
- Bake at 350 degrees F for 45-55 minutes or until center is set.
